Transaction 31bea5118f07b64249e18e4d82796f3b457bc00fa4d62a2b76b59bafc8be966b
1 Input
2 Outputs
- 31bea5118f07b64249e18e4d82796f3b457bc00fa4d62a2b76b59bafc8be966b:0
- 31bea5118f07b64249e18e4d82796f3b457bc00fa4d62a2b76b59bafc8be966b:1
value 22621849
address 1MWvhHjBb9RtdWRmhvwJRBLXAHmaX2tDdA
value 25503795
address 3M3kybpHJ3P7XAZWv6HohgErdWQD3DLtr9